Regular Season Round 5: Fiat TO - AX Armani 71-93
Date: November 4, 2018
Very expected game in Torino where 9th ranked Fiat TO (2-3) was crushed by leader Armani Milano (5-0) 93-71 on Sunday. Armani Milano looked well-organized offensively handing out 26 assists comparing to just 13 passes made by Fiat TO's players. Lithuanian center Arturas Gudaitis (211-93) stepped up and scored 16 points and 8 rebounds (perfect from the field making all seven shots !!!) for the winners and international point guard Andrea Cinciarini (193-86) chipped in 10 points, 6 rebounds and 7 assists. Armani Milano's coach Simone Pianigiani felt very confident that he used entire bench and allowed the starting five to get some rest. American guard Tyshawn Taylor (191-90, college: Kansas) responded with 16 points and the former international point guard Giuseppe Poeta (191-85) scored 8 points, 5 rebounds and 5 assists. Armani Milano have an impressive series of five victories in a row. Defending champion keeps a position of league leader, which they share with Umana VE. Loser Fiat TO keeps the ninth place with three games lost. Armani Milano will face Grissin Bon RE (#13) in Reggio Emilia in the next round which should be another easy win for them. Fiat TO will play at home against Happy Casa BR (#6) and hope to win that game.
